当前位置:首页 > 技术支持 > 正文

数控车床横梁升降代码

数控车床横梁升降代码是数控车床编程中不可或缺的一部分,它直接影响到机床的加工精度和效率。本文将从数控车床横梁升降代码的原理、应用及注意事项等方面进行详细阐述。

一、数控车床横梁升降代码的原理

数控车床横梁升降代码主要涉及G代码和M代码。G代码用于控制机床的运动,而M代码用于控制机床的辅助动作。

1. G代码

G代码分为两类:模态代码和非模态代码。模态代码在程序执行过程中一直有效,直到被另一个模态代码覆盖;非模态代码仅在程序执行到该代码时有效。

(1)G00:快速定位。该代码用于使横梁快速移动到指定位置。

(2)G01:直线插补。该代码用于使横梁沿直线运动,实现精确加工。

(3)G02、G03:圆弧插补。G02为顺时针圆弧插补,G03为逆时针圆弧插补。

数控车床横梁升降代码

2. M代码

M代码主要用于控制机床的辅助动作,如冷却液开关、刀具更换等。

(1)M08:开启冷却液。

数控车床横梁升降代码

(2)M09:关闭冷却液。

(3)M06:更换刀具。

二、数控车床横梁升降代码的应用

1. 快速定位

在加工过程中,横梁需要快速定位到指定位置,以节省加工时间。可以使用G00代码实现。

数控车床横梁升降代码

2. 精确加工

为了提高加工精度,横梁需要在加工过程中沿直线或圆弧运动。可以使用G01、G02、G03代码实现。

3. 刀具更换

在加工过程中,需要更换刀具。可以使用M06代码实现。

4. 冷却液控制

为了提高加工质量,需要控制冷却液的开启和关闭。可以使用M08、M09代码实现。

三、数控车床横梁升降代码的注意事项

1. 代码编写规范

在编写数控车床横梁升降代码时,应遵循一定的规范,如代码的顺序、格式等。这有助于提高代码的可读性和可维护性。

2. 代码调试

在编写完代码后,需要进行调试,确保横梁的运动符合预期。调试过程中,应注意观察机床的运行状态,及时发现问题并进行修正。

3. 安全操作

在操作数控车床时,应注意安全。在编写和执行代码过程中,应确保机床处于安全状态,避免发生意外。

数控车床横梁升降代码在数控车床编程中具有重要意义。掌握横梁升降代码的原理、应用及注意事项,有助于提高加工效率和质量。在实际操作过程中,应不断积累经验,提高编程水平。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。